Output 24b2cce803fc1c5004240cd7f1617c1a3586a42aa2bbec438c7831eb7fc6a209:0

value
18901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e8a29caed582effb53bd410c1839c8a66dfca6e OP_EQUAL
address
35w6X7riWsw8Q1cCg4LcHX36mjs71ZAceA
transaction
24b2cce803fc1c5004240cd7f1617c1a3586a42aa2bbec438c7831eb7fc6a209
confirmations
239640
spent
true